在现代企业与个人用户的网络环境中,虚拟私人网络(VPN)已成为保障网络安全、绕过地理限制和提升隐私保护的重要工具,Internet Explorer(IE)作为许多老旧系统或企业内部应用依赖的浏览器,其代理设置对网络流量的控制具有不可忽视的作用,当用户希望通过VPN连接来更改IE的代理行为时,往往需要理解两者之间的协同机制,并进行精确配置,本文将详细说明如何通过VPN修改IE代理设置,从而实现更灵活、安全的网络访问策略。
需要明确的是,大多数主流VPN客户端(如OpenVPN、Cisco AnyConnect、FortiClient等)默认会在建立连接后自动修改系统的全局代理设置,这种行为通常体现在Windows的“Internet选项”中——即IE的代理服务器配置项,但需要注意,这种自动修改并不总是按预期生效,尤其在企业域控环境或本地组策略(GPO)强制限制下,IE可能仍然使用原始代理或直接连接公网。
要手动或脚本化地通过VPN修改IE代理设置,可以采取以下步骤:
第一步:确认当前IE代理状态
打开IE浏览器,依次点击“工具” → “Internet选项” → “连接” → “局域网设置”,查看当前是否启用代理服务器,若未启用,可勾选“为LAN使用代理服务器”,并输入IP地址和端口(例如127.0.0.1:8080),这一步适用于静态代理场景。
第二步:结合VPN客户端配置代理路由
许多高级VPN支持“Split Tunneling”(分流隧道)功能,用户可在VPN客户端中设定哪些流量走加密通道,哪些走本地网络,如果希望IE的所有请求都通过VPN出口,应确保该功能被激活,并且指定代理服务器为VPN网关地址(如10.8.0.1)或本地监听端口(如127.0.0.1:1080),这样,即使IE不直接配置代理,其流量也会被重定向至VPN链路。
第三步:利用脚本自动化代理切换(适用于批量管理)
对于IT管理员而言,可通过PowerShell脚本或批处理文件动态修改IE代理设置,使用regedit命令写入注册表键值:
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Internet Settings
“ProxyServer”字段用于设置代理地址,“ProxyEnable”设为1表示启用代理,配合VPN连接事件触发脚本(如通过任务计划程序或OpenVPN的--up指令),可实现一键式代理切换。
第四步:验证与故障排查
配置完成后,务必测试IE能否正常访问受限制网站(如Google、YouTube),若失败,检查两点:一是防火墙是否阻断了代理端口;二是IE缓存或证书问题是否导致连接中断,建议清除IE缓存、重启浏览器,并使用netsh winsock reset恢复网络栈。
通过VPN修改IE代理并非简单操作,而是一个涉及系统级网络配置、代理协议兼容性和安全性策略的综合过程,掌握上述方法,不仅有助于提升IE在复杂网络中的可用性,也为构建企业级代理管理架构提供了技术参考,未来随着Edge浏览器逐渐取代IE,类似技术仍将在其他平台(如Chrome、Firefox)中延续演进。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

